❗ ST JAMES local election results
David Berrie (Green Party), Martin Edobor (Green Party) and Anna Rose Kerr (Green Party) have been elected as councillors for St James ward with 1,951, 1,900 and 1,970 votes respectively.

The new Superloop SL14 bus route is approved to run up Markhouse Road, St James Street and Blackhorse Road - but it won’t be running until 2027 #E17 Report by @WFEcho https://t.co/mQEkjTY5i4

And here is the proposed #S14 route and stops. It would operate every 12 mins on Mon to Sat daytimes. The 158 would run every eight mins instead of every six mins during Mon to Sat daytimes (7am to 7pm) as a result #E17
